Conclusions:
The acute immobilisation of the test item to Daphnia magna was determined according to OECD guideline 202. The EC50 value after 48 h was determined to be > 100 mg/L (nominal).
Executive summary:

The acute immobilisation of the test item to Daphnia magna (STRAUS) was determined according to OECD Guideline 202 / EEC Directive 92/69/EEC Method C.2 (reference 6.1.3 -1). The study was conducted under static conditions over a duration of 48 hours in a limit test design. 20 test organisms were exposed to the test concentration and control. The test item solutions were clearly dissolved throughout exposure. The nominal test item concentration was 100 mg/L. A reference test is carried out with potassium dichromate as reference item at least twice a year and the reference toxicity determined. The EC50 value of the reference item at 1.41 mg/L after 24 h was within the prescribed concentration range of 1.0 to 2.5 mg/L. Water quality parameters of pH-value and dissolved oxygen concentration measured at 0 and 48 h were determined to be within the acceptable limits. The validity criteria of the test guideline were fulfilled. The EC50 value and EC10 value for the test item were determined to be above 100 mg/L after 48 h, the calculated value for anhydrous for is >85.8 mg/L.
